Scripting of a three-hour documentary television series about the history of African American theater.

This proposal requests funding to conduct content research & development/scripting for a three-hour documentary series for PBS about the history of African American theater. Entitled "It’ll Be Me," the series will be the first major documentary to address this important chapter in the history of American theater, from the mid-19th century to the present. Through the stories of Black performers, playwrights and their plays, "It’ll Be Me" will bring the struggles and triumphs of the African American stage to life, using the art of theater as a means by which to experience social history.
